What is the oxidizing agent in the following equation? Al (s) + 3 Ag+ (aq) produces Al^+3 (aq) + 3 Ag (s)

Define

oxidizing agent = An oxidizing agent is the substance that gains electrons and is reduced in a chemical reaction.

Al is the reducing agent.

Ag is the oxidizing agent
